Output 76f726cc03aad8ee9035ccf438834da83c53214492e03c09f7ea6bf427fb3018:1

value
14040000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c8822e727200edd3a394e131bbb68f003d0830 OP_EQUAL
address
34DvNJKfESkznJNTtxSrHgEq2pG7CPSxBg
transaction
76f726cc03aad8ee9035ccf438834da83c53214492e03c09f7ea6bf427fb3018
spent
true